Output 15109abe2822daa637a3bd62bdab3a3bec0a976cbfbdb220f300713c60c93ca5:1

value
31655000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b18d89a297f13fe1caaa21e8519cc4da5a26eb84 OP_EQUAL
address
A8d5pYvNS89cTT1omkmbYiwcu4nnWhwx7P
transaction
15109abe2822daa637a3bd62bdab3a3bec0a976cbfbdb220f300713c60c93ca5